What affects the price

When you call for a chimney repair estimate, a few main things influence the final bill. The height of your home and how easily technicians can reach the chimney stack often dictate labor costs. The specific materials needed—whether you are dealing with standard brick, custom stone, or specialized flue liners—also play a part. Repairs involving structural masonry work or internal firebox reconstruction require more time than simple cap replacements or mortar joint touch-ups. Is chimney repair covered under homeowners insurance?

In Grand Rapids, homeowners insurance may cover chimney repairs if the damage was caused by a sudden, unforeseen event like a fire or severe weather. Routine wear and tear or lack of maintenance are typically not covered. The chimney specialist who visits your home can help you understand your coverage options.
